Henderson County residents pay $19,314 in Special County Retailers Occupation Tax in September

Webp 14edited

Henderson County taxpayers paid $19,314 in Special County Retailers Occupation Tax in September, according to Illinois tax records.

This is a decrease from the month before when $20,125 was collected.

Taxpayers in Henderson County have paid $238,327 in Special County Retailers Occupation Tax in the last 12 months.

The Special County Retailers Occupation Tax is collected for county governments use.
